The ‘proactive, responsive’ team at NautaDutilh is acclaimed for its commercial insight into trademarks, copyrights, designs, trade names, and related rights. The practice is especially strong in the consumer and luxury goods, technology, and creative industries. Heading the team is Thijs van Aerde, who deals with a variety of soft IP matters as well as IP litigation, spanning cases from the Dutch lower courts to the European Court of Justice. Jeroen Boelens departed the firm in May 2025.

Work highlights

Successfully obtained multiple preliminary injunctions on behalf of the LEGO Group against third parties using trademarks and selling elements that infringe the LEGO Group’s design rights.
Successfully represented the Dutch music copyright collective management organisation BumaStemra before the Amsterdam District Court in litigation against Disney, relating to the license fees payable by Disney to BumaStemra for the use of music in their SVOD service Disney+.
Acting in multiple ongoing IP litigations (copyright and trademark) before the Supreme Court for the consumer electronics company, HP.
